Opinion
Appeals from two orders and judgments of the Supreme Court at Special Term (Cholakis, J.), entered August 27, 1985 in Greene County, which granted petitioner’s applications, in proceedings pursuant to Real Property Tax Law article 7, to reduce the assessments on petitioner’s properties to zero for the year 1984, and directed respondents to refund taxes previously collected.
